uPVC windows can experience issues opening or locking. This problem usually occurs when the locking mechanism becomes stiff or jammed. It is possible to lubricate the handle and lock with graphite or machine oil. This will allow the lock mechanism to be freed up and the door or window to function as normal.

The hinges can become stiff or even stuck. This is usually caused by dust and grit accumulating on the hinges over time. The solution is to grease the hinges with oil or grease. Using the wrong type of oil, however, could cause damage and cause the hinges to become unusable.

Repairs to stained glass

Stained glass windows can be found in churches, homes and other structures. They provide visual interest and add privacy to a room. However, they are quite fragile and require to be kept in good order to keep them in good working order. Even with the best care, stained and lead glass windows deteriorate over time due to age and exposure to weather and other environmental elements. This causes a range of issues, including cracks, fading, and water leakage. It is crucial to locate an expert in your area to restore your stained or leaded window back to its original splendor.

A professional may use epoxy edge-gluing or copper foil to repair broken glass. They may also relead lead and repair stained glass. There are a variety of alternatives, each with its own advantages and costs. The choice of the best option will be determined by the size of the crack, its location and the type of material used in the production of the glass.

Cracks in the leaded glass can be caused by thermal expansion or vibrations, or contraction building movements, or simply normal wear and tear. As time passes, cracks may develop and cause more issues. A crack in a crucial feature or in the face of stained glass panels must be repaired as soon as possible to prevent further enlargement and damage. In the past, this was accomplished by connecting the "Dutchman's" lead flange onto the crack. This was not a good method of repair and is no longer the case. There are better methods of fixing cracks of this type.

Stained glass restoration can take numerous varieties. It can be as easy as repairing a crack, or as complicated as making an stained glass door or window to its original condition. Generally speaking, the price of a restoration project is considerably higher than a simple repair or replacement. This is due to the fact that the process involves cleaning and removing damaged or stained glass, tightening the lead cames, resealing and re-tying cement and replacing missing pieces of stained glass.

Weatherstripping Repairs

Weatherstripping blocks air and water from entering homes through the gaps around windows and doors. It is an essential part of home maintenance that can save you money on costs for energy and repairs that are costly. It also makes homes more comfortable. However, the materials used to make the seal may degrade as time passes due to wear and tear, which makes it necessary to replace the seals from time to time.

You can tell if your weather stripping has worn out by noticing a spot that is wet after washing the windows, a whistling sound when driving down the road or a draft you can feel inside the door that is closed. All of these are good indicators to locate an expert near me who offers weatherstripping repairs.

Taskers can make use of a variety of weatherstripping materials to seal your doors and windows. Foam tapes can be made of open-cell or closed cell foam. They come in different dimensions, widths, and thicknesses. They are easy to put in and cut using scissors. Felt strips can be inexpensive and last for a long time. They can be cut to size with scissors, and attach them to the frame of your door either on the hinge side or sliding windows with glue, staples or tacks. Vinyl or metal V strips are a bit more difficult to set up, but can be nailed along the window jamb.

Fogging of the glass is a frequent issue with double-paned windows. The airtight seal between the two panes has a problem. Re-sealing the glass may be able to solve the issue, based on the root cause. However, if the window was exposed to the elements for an extended period of time, it could be necessary to replace the whole unit.
